oAuth请求令牌问题Codeigniter / Magento2

时间:2016-07-02 08:12:54

标签: php codeigniter magento oauth

一直在四处乱逛,没有得到明确答案......我面临的错误是:

oauth_problem=Cannot+create+request+token+because+consumer+token+is+not+a+verifier+token

关于我的oAuth请求标头并发送到magento路径/oauth/token/request,所有内容都已正确设置。我有,即使文档说它不需要它(但是用于测试)将验证器字符串添加到请求中......

在这里粘贴代码会产生很长的帖子并且代码工作正常但是看起来似乎缺少了什么?如果我在使用者密钥中使用验证程序字符串,则会出现以下错误:

oauth_problem=Consumer+key+is+not+the+correct+length

有没有人有任何信息,以至于缺少以下链接让我沮丧?

http://devdocs.magento.com/guides/v2.0/howdoi/webapi/integration.html http://devdocs.magento.com/guides/v2.0/get-started/authentication/gs-authentication-oauth.html#pre-auth-token

我在github上发现了这个问题,有些人似乎已经解决了这个问题但是没有详细介绍如何解决? github

1 个答案:

答案 0 :(得分:0)

如果您已经在Magento数据库表oauth_token中创建了请求令牌(如果您像我一样开发应用程序并反复提出请求以进行测试),则会发生此错误,请清除此条目表(请求和验证)在重试之前,这个错误不会出现......